The Four Steps to Conquer Data Consolidation and Orchestration
Insights are everything and conceptualizing the rapid change in technology as well as social patterns due to increasing
Every company is on the lookout for the next significant innovation.
In a modern business environment, data transformation is essential for everything from customer service to supply chain management but what is data transformation? Data transformation is the process of organizing and analyzing data to reveal insights for decision-making.
Without data transformation, companies would be forced to rely on old-fashioned analysis methods such as manually filled-out spreadsheets or charts – tools that are limited by what they can do with raw data. For example, raw data in a spreadsheet is unable to tell you why one customer has started buying less; it can just reveal that they are indeed purchasing less.
Data transformation tools help businesses get past these limitations by giving them access to insights based on numerous variables and calculations. This exposes specific reasons for a drop in purchases such as a price increase leading to a reduction in the total number of items sold.
Data transformation involves various techniques, including cleaning, filtering, and aggregating data while applying mathematical and statistical operations to transform the data into a more usable form. By modifying data, organizations can gain valuable insights and make more informed decisions based on the data they are collecting.
Data discovery is the first step in the data transformation process. It involves identifying what kind of data you have and where it lives.
You might be surprised to learn how many different places data can be stored! Once all of it has been found, you’ll want to map it so everyone can see how everything fits together.
Mapping out how your data is structured is a process referred to as data mapping and allows you to correctly transform the data into a format that will work for your business needs.
Once you have mapped out the path you want your data to take, the data is ready to be extracted from each source and loaded into easily readable tables.
The process begins with executing code and reviewing your results. Each step must be checked to ensure data is transformed correctly and everything is running smoothly.
Once you’ve got a handle on the types of information you have and where it lives, code generation with a Saas Data Platform is next up on the list of steps for transforming that raw data into something useful.
This step involves creating code that will allow your newly transformed data set to be executed on various platforms like Hadoop or Spark. Code generation also includes building reusable functions that you can use throughout your organization.
This step involves running the code on the original data, which can be done using various methods, including online code execution services like Google Cloud Dataproc or Amazon Web Services EMR.
When you execute code during your data transformation process, you run a program that reads the file and changes it to fit a specific format.
After you’ve coded the transformation, it’s time for a review! Check your work carefully before moving to step three (where we run the code). Make sure there are no errors and that everything makes sense.
There are several advantages to data transformation in data analysis and data science. Some of the main benefits include:
Several challenges can arise during the data transformation process. Some of the main challenges include the following:
Data manipulation is the process of changing the form of an existing dataset to gain a better understanding of its content. It is often performed by combining datasets with different characteristics into one dataset.
Data revision is a technique that involves changing the format of an existing dataset to make it more useful for analysis purposes. You can do it by adding new fields, removing unimportant information, or just changing the structure and layout of your data set.
Separation is splitting a single dataset into smaller subsets based on standard criteria. It allows you to focus on specific parts of your data at any given time without worrying about missing information from other components.
Combination/integration refers to merging multiple datasets that have been split up into individual subsets using separation techniques such as those described above so that you can view them simultaneously instead of separately (for example, merging multiple tables).
Data smoothing involves averaging values across groups to smooth out outliers or reduce statistical noise from large swings between groups over time (for example, by taking averages over several years rather than just one).
Data aggregation involves combining similar values to get a complete picture of the underlying phenomena. For example, if you have sales records that include both dollar amounts and the number of units sold, you can aggregate them so that they are represented by just one value: total revenue or total units sold.
Discretization is when you turn continuous variables into categorical variables by splitting them into discrete ranges (such as turning age into fields like 0-5 years old or 6-10 years old).
The process of discretizing data is helpful because it allows you to use algorithms that don’t work well with continuous variables (like regression) but do work well with categorical variables (like decision trees).
Generalization is transforming a set of values into a more generic form. A single value or group of values will represent all your data points. It’s a way of ensuring that all of your data points have similar characteristics.
Attribute construction is the process of creating new attributes for existing data points. It involves splitting existing columns into multiple columns so that each represents a different aspect of the original data point.
By applying attribute construction data can be organized ensuring each column only represents one feature instead of many rolled-up features, making the data easier to work with.
Data transformation is essential for any business that wants to understand the data they possess.
It’s no secret that the world is moving quickly. From technology to globalization to the rise of new markets and industries, it’s a challenging time for any company that wants to stay competitive and make a lasting impact in its respective industry.
But the critical thing about data transformation: it can help you stay ahead of the curve.
Transforming your data into something usable, accessible, and actionable means, you can make intelligent decisions about your business.
Data transformation allows you to find out what is happening in real-time and respond accordingly before your competitors do!
In today’s data-driven world, companies are scrambling to find ways to get their hands on the correct data, in the proper format, at the right time.
Hand coding is often used as a way to accomplish this task. It’s tempting because it seems like a quick and easy solution. But hand coding is also costly, error-prone, and slow.
The costs of using custom code can be hard to quantify. But the actual costs become apparent when considering how much time goes into writing and debugging code that you can only use once. Beyond cost savings, ETL tools provide other benefits as well. An easier way to understand a data flow is through visual representations.
Custom-coded integrations can hinder scale and innovation because the skills necessary for working with them are hard to come by. It is usually impossible to scale, and the maintenance costs make up for any upfront savings achieved by hand coding.
When considering options for data transformation tools, it’s also essential to understand how complicated hybrid data processing environments have become.
In conclusion, data transformation is an essential process in data science and analysis involving converting data from one format to another to make it more usable and understandable. Data transformation can help improve the quality of the data, uncover hidden trends and patterns, and enable advanced data analysis techniques.
However, data transformation can also be challenging and requires careful planning and execution to ensure accurate and reliable results. By understanding the key elements and challenges of data transformation, organizations can effectively prepare their data for analysis and gain valuable insights from their data.
There are many different data transformation techniques, and the appropriate methods will depend on the specific data and analysis goals. Some of the most common types of data transformation include:
Some of the most important elements include:
The ETL process is a way to extract data from its source, transform it, and load it into another.
It is also known as extract-transform-load or ETL.
This process is used in many industries, such as banking, insurance, and healthcare.
The purpose of the ETL process is to move data from one system to another. It allows you to use one system for analysis while using another for reporting purposes.
Insights are everything and conceptualizing the rapid change in technology as well as social patterns due to increasing
As the world becomes more data-driven, data engineers are increasingly in demand to create and manage the complex
The fact that 80% of data scientists’ time is wasted on data preparation has become a narrative too
Fill out the short form below